BALTIMORE — The Maryland Catholic Conference’s executive director, vowing to work with others to bring the measure to a referendum, said the people of the state “will be outraged” at how quickly the bill to legalize same-sex marriage made it through the Legislature to final passage.

The state Senate approved it 25-22 the evening of Feb. 23 after deliberating just 48 hours. The House of Delegates had already approved the bill Feb. 17, and Gov. Martin J. O’Malley, the bill’s sponsor, has pledged to sign it quickly into law.

 ANNAPOLIS – Leaders of the Maryland Catholic Conference (MCC) expect no shortage of controversy in the 90-day session of the Maryland General Assembly that begins today, Jan. 11.

Proposals to legalize same-sex marriage, end the death penalty and cut approximately $500 million from the budget are expected to generate passionate debate and dominate much of the session, according to the MCC.

BALTIMORE  – Leaders of a newly formed pro-marriage coalition came out swinging against efforts to legalize same-sex marriage in Maryland, pledging in a Nov. 30 news conference to rally citizens across the state to defeat legislation that would alter the traditional definition of marriage.

Gathered at First Apostolic Faith Church International in Baltimore, representatives of the interfaith, nonpartisan Maryland Marriage Alliance said they will not be intimidated by those who would call their position “bigoted.”
